The biggest sign is that OraculoFX (oraculofx.com) has no license to operate.

Trading with unlicensed entities is highly dangerous. Real firms are must be registered with agencies like the SEC, ASIC, or FCA to protect investors.

OraculoFX lacks this supervision. As a result, there is no protection if they steal your funds. Many online scams use unregulated actors, and getting back money from them is challenging without expert help.

For instance, in the UK, unlicensed firms are outside the jurisdiction of the Financial Ombudsman. In America, they are not members of SIPC, meaning your capital is completely exposed.

How They Steal Money

Online trading fraud is getting smarter. Fraudsters use manipulation to steal your savings. Here are typical methods seen in sites similar to OraculoFX (oraculofx.com).

The "Romance" Trap

The "Romance Scam" is a brutal tactic where scammers groom victims over weeks. They build a friendship online. Eventually, they introduce a secret crypto opportunity. It is a lie to get you onto a scam site like OraculoFX.

Other Warning Signs

  • Unsolicited Contact: They call you from "brokers" you don't know.
  • No License: The company lacks authorization.
  • High Returns: They guarantee 1% daily returns with no risk.
  • Cannot Withdraw: They refuse withdrawals. They demand "tax fees" first.
  • Pressure Tactics: Agents push you to deposit more.

Ignore fake reviews. Scammers often post their own positive comments to look legitimate.
